What a Box Fan Wiring Diagram Shows
At its core, a Box Fan Wiring Diagram illustrates how electricity flows from the power source (your wall outlet) to the motor that spins the fan blades. It acts as a blueprint, detailing the location and connection points of key components such as the power cord, switch, capacitor (if present), and the motor windings. Understanding this diagram helps demystify the internal circuitry, showing you precisely which wires connect to which terminals.
These diagrams are essential for a few crucial reasons:
- Safety: They highlight how safety features like fuses or thermal cutoffs are integrated into the circuit.
- Troubleshooting: When a fan malfunctions, the diagram guides you through a systematic process of checking connections and components.
- Repair: For DIY enthusiasts, a clear Box Fan Wiring Diagram is indispensable for identifying faulty parts and knowing how to replace them correctly.
The components you'll typically find represented on a Box Fan Wiring Diagram include:
| Component | Function |
|---|---|
| Power Cord | Brings electricity from the outlet to the fan. |
| Switch | Controls the flow of electricity, turning the fan on/off and often selecting speed. |
| Motor | The heart of the fan, responsible for rotating the blades. |
| Capacitor (sometimes) | Assists the motor in starting and running efficiently. |
